Redeploy. , where {region} is the same as the region hosting the Lambda function, path indicates that the remaining substring in the URI should be treated as the path to the resource, including the initial /. For JWT, a single entry that specifies where to extract the JSON Web Token (JWT) from inbound requests. MIT, Apache, GNU, etc.) TechCommunityAPIAdmin. These parameters are used to perform apply to documents without the need to be rewritten? Override command's default URL with the given URL. Provider Arns List<string> List of the Amazon Cognito user pool ARNs. Thanks for contributing an answer to Stack Overflow! The maximum socket connect time in seconds. Currently, NiFi does not ship with any Authorizers that support this. For example, if an Auth header and a Name query string parameter are defined as identity sources, this value is route.request.header.Auth, route.request.querystring.Name for WebSocket APIs. and when I run sls deploy --alias my_name I get the error: An error occurred: ApiGatewayAuthorizermy_name - Authorizer name must be unique. Try BYJU'S free classes today! Specifies the required credentials as an IAM role for API Gateway to invoke the authorizer. Try to create unique names like: As I remember, variables are not supported for Resources, so you can try serverless-plugin-ifelse plugin. Each authorizer consists of the following components: Name: A unique user-defined string that identifies the authorizer. Trying to enter a duplicate value for the . Is it possible for SQL Server to grant more memory to a query than is available to the instance. Description when i use VisualState, there are InvalidOperationException: VisualStateGroup Names must be unique at build time. Supported only for HTTP APIs. For HTTP APIs, identity sources are also used as the cache key when caching is enabled. First time using the AWS CLI? A fully managed on-demand pay-per-job analytics service with enterprise-grade security, auditing, and support. You are viewing the documentation for an older major version of the AWS CLI (version 1). caching is disabled. The identity source for which authorization is requested. Fact_Interactions: LOAD AutoNumberHash128 (InteractionId, CreateTimestamp, TransferFrom, ConferenceFrom) as %QVTransactionId, autonumberhash128 (AgentId) as . Sign up for a free GitHub account to open an issue and contact its maintainers and the community. Supported only for HTTP API Lambda authorizers. Is there a keyboard shortcut to save edited layers from the digitize toolbar in QGIS? Is it enough to verify the hash to ensure file is virus free? Also, participation in the single-gender school, class, or program must be voluntary [RSC 380.475 and 380.1146]. The default value is 60 seconds. So the workaround is: Why bad motor mounts cause the car to shake and vibrate at idle but not when you give it gas and increase the rpms? authorizer Credentials string.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. A limit has been exceeded. To specify an IAM role for API Gateway to assume, use the role's Amazon Resource Name (ARN). The identity source for which authorization is requested. --cli-input-json (string) Performs service operation based on the JSON string provided. Unless otherwise stated, all examples have unix-like quotation rules. For HTTP APIs, use selection expressions prefixed with $, for example, $request.header.Auth, $request.querystring.Name. See the Final . C. Attributes. Specifies the format of the payload sent to an HTTP API Lambda authorizer. Cuz, for God's sake, it should be pretty basic! The identity source can be headers, query string parameters, stage variables, and context parameters. Choose Node.JS 4.3 as the Runtime for the Lambda function. If provided with the value output, it validates the command inputs and returns a sample output JSON for that command. How to Use Your Own Identity and Access Management Systems to Control There should be a big "Create Application" button we can press: After that we can name the application and select "Single Page Web Applications" and "Create". If other arguments are provided on the command line, the CLI values will override the JSON-provided values. AWS Lambda Events - REST API (API Gateway v1) - Serverless Next, create two resources: one called admin, and a second called user. Connect and share knowledge within a single location that is structured and easy to search. To specify an IAM role for API Gateway to assume, use the role's Amazon Resource Name (ARN). delete-authorizer AWS CLI 1.25.90 Command Reference Field names must be unique within a data set? Adding Lambda Authorizers to your Serverless Applications , where {region} is the same as the region hosting the Lambda function, path indicates that the remaining substring in the URI should be treated as the path to the resource, including the initial /. Sign in The name of each property must be unique, for example: "Initial User Identity A", "Initial User Identity B", "Initial User Identity C" or "Initial User . aws-native.apigateway.Authorizer | Pulumi Thanks for letting us know we're doing a good job! The maximum value is 3600, or 1 hour. Specifies whether a Lambda authorizer returns a response in a simple format. See the accompanying error message for details. What are the weather minimums in order to take off under IFR conditions? 4. identity source can be headers, query string parameters, stage variables, and For more information see the AWS CLI version 2 The authorizer name can be anything. To learn more, see Working with AWS Lambda authorizers for HTTP APIs. For example, an Amazon Cognito user pool has the following format: Specifies whether a Lambda authorizer returns a response in a simple format. The region to use. To specify an IAM role for API Gateway to assume, use the role's Amazon Resource Name (ARN). Sharing an Authorizer between different HTTP API services in AWS with Serverless. Specifies the required credentials as an IAM role for API Gateway to invoke the authorizer. Authorizer name must be unique. See the Getting started guide in the AWS CLI User Guide for more information. One massively stupid argument for freedom. If it is greater than 0, API Gateway caches authorizer responses. Working with AWS Lambda authorizers for HTTP APIs. By default, the AWS CLI uses SSL when communicating with AWS services. Field . Instead of sharing just the Lambda function per each (new) authorizer you can share the authorizer itself: This is done from memory + CloudFormation docs, so please forgive for any compilation errors https://serverless.com/framework/docs/providers/aws/events/apigateway#share-authorizer. After that we need to create an Auth0 application and populate it with a few configuration values. Unable to add custom claims to access tokens when using a custom Supported values are 1.0 and 2.0. The default behavior is that if a resource has no associated . To use resource-based permissions on the Lambda function, don't specify this parameter. Represents the configuration of a JWT authorizer. Enable TLS/SSL for the connections from the LDAP Authorizer to your LDAP server by setting ldap.java.naming.security.protocol=SSL. If other arguments are provided on the command line, those values will override the JSON-provided values. The client is sending more than the allowed number of requests per unit of time. Broker starts SocketServer to accept connections and process requests. LDAP provider URL must use the protocol ldaps if TLS/SSL is enabled. Drag the Name attribute over to the "Select attribute" node, meaning that the action should look as follows: Once that's done, save the rule step and then re-publish the rule. The data source column names must be unique" I have tried to delete the column from connection manager advanced tab but the source still conplaints about it. Note: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type. Tutorial: Creating a custom authorizer for AWS IoT Core $request.header.Authorization. Drag the action of "must be unique" over to the actions node. The input parameters for an UpdateAuthorizer request. No worries! If this field is not present and you have preconfigured a default custom authorizer for your account, the AWS IoT gateway invokes the default authorizer to authenticate and authorize the request. The Answer It turns out that you actually have to override properties of the object to get it working, namely the troublesome AuthorizerId field that wasn't populating before. If you've got a moment, please tell us how we can make the documentation better. Authorizer implementation starts loading its metadata. Supported only for REQUEST authorizers. For example, A. Authorizer name must be unique. Authorizer cognito-authorizer already exists in this RestApi. If you need unique applications, the standard is to populate the version number in the application name -- the name field is meant more as the name of the application package and not just the name of the application being deployed. If other arguments are provided on the command line, the CLI values will override the JSON-provided values. Which one you're going to choose may depend on a few factors. Startup sequence in brokers: Broker creates authorizer instance if configured in `authorizer.class.name`. Did you find this page useful? For a REQUEST authorizer, this is optional. The process will restart the "sync" parameter of the user on O365 and mails will download normally. To specify an IAM role for API Gateway to assume, use the role's Amazon Resource Name (ARN). Authorizer implementation class may optionally implement @ Reconfigurable to enable dynamic reconfiguration without restarting the broker. The time to live (TTL) for cached authorizer results, in seconds. Source Error: An unhandled exception was generated during the execution of the current web request. The charter school must also make available to pupils a substantially equal coeducational class or program and a substantially equal class or program for pupils of the other gender or both genders. The JSON string follows the format provided by --generate-cli-skeleton. Sign in to vote. If it equals 0, authorization The version 2.0 payload context now allows non-string values. authorizer type. This bucket must already exist. Authorizer - Amazon API Gateway Specify JWT to use JSON Web Tokens (supported only for HTTP APIs). like as: <Entry FontSize="18"> <VisualStateManager.VisualStateGroups> <VisualStateGroup x:Name="CommonStates"> . Right on! As I can see, you've already deployed the main stage with sls deploy or sls deploy --stage your-stage, so that you have created all the resources and now you cannot deploy the copies. Blazer's Throwin Elbows. What is rate of emission of heat from a body in space? privacy statement. The validation expression does not apply to the REQUEST authorizer. Authorizer. If it is greater than 0, API Gateway caches authorizer B. context parameters. [1 fix] Steps to fix this xgboost exception: . We've got your back. To create a custom authorizer (AWS CLI) Substitute your values for authorizer-function-arn and token-signing-public-keys , and then run the following command: A name must be unique within a database? - BYJU'S Azure AD Connect -- Attribute Value Must Be Unique Jul 24 2020 to your account. aud that matches at least one entry in this list. Even writing custom validators is not as difficult as it might seem and is definitely worth getting into if . zoellner commented on Oct 14, 2021 edited. Give the BNAT exam to get a 100% scholarship for BYJUS courses. route.request.header.Auth, route.request.querystring.Name for WebSocket APIs. The name of the authorizer. To do so, you must give your authorizer a name and specify a type of COGNITO_USER_POOLS: functions: create: . Why does sending via a UdpClient cause subsequent receiving to fail? Jul 07 2020 Passing the logical_id or ref properties of the object don't work either - the authorizer parameter needs to be a object. A route named '*' is already in the route collection, Azure Web App The variable name '@Parameter' has already been declared. Variable Creating a self-service portal for Amazon WorkSpaces end users The time to live (TTL) for cached authorizer results, in seconds. The To use resource-based permissions on the Lambda function, don't specify this parameter. installation instructions Supported only for HTTP API Lambda authorizers. is that the only way events - A list of strings indicating the events that should trigger the lambda function. Supported only for REQUEST authorizers. Authorizer name must be unique. Authorizer already exists in this In large data frames, a summary of data frame column names might be handy. 5 posts from 5 users. If you've got a moment, please tell us what we did right so we can do more of it. Supported only for HTTP APIs. Field names must be unique within a data set. Supported only for HTTP APIs. Supported only for HTTP APIs. AWS API Gateway: Lack of support for CF intrinsic functions at - GitHub I am now a bit further, but stumped again.Both AD accounts and AAD accounts are pre-existing: AD Account: j.smith@domain.com (actually a .local account, but UPN added to AD), AAD Account: john.smith@domain.comWhen the sync happens, I am getting "Error: Attribute Value Must Be Unique". Solved: field names must be unique within table - Qlik In API Gateway, create a new API. Account Name in local directory: John Miller. Variable names must be unique within a query batch or stored procedure. oCommand.Parameters.Add( "@Parameter" & oArraylist(i).ToString() , oArraylist(i) ) - NOT Working Finally, I do a lot of research that the parameter name is case sensitive, the '@' must be prefix the parameter name, and MUST BE the same with the field in DB Table. If enabled, the Lambda authorizer can return a boolean value instead of an IAM policy. To learn more, see Working with AWS Lambda authorizers for HTTP APIs. Request Validator name must be unique #10099 - GitHub RuleFor(player => player.Name).IsUnique(players) .WithMessage("Name must be unique"); } } FluentValidation might seem a little scary to get into at first, but there's really very little to learn, if built-in validators are all you need. "https://cognito-idp.us-west-2.amazonaws.com/us-west-2_abc123", Working with AWS Lambda authorizers for HTTP APIs, Controlling access to HTTP APIs with JWT authorizers. How to create a lambda permission for a custom websocket request authorizer with CloudFormation for API Gateway? string (required) subscriptionId: The Id for the subscription containing this event hub: string (required) tenantId: The tenant Id for the subscription containing this event hub: string: useCommonAlertSchema: Indicates whether to use common . I am trying to re create a qvd file as a new field has been added to an exisiting file. The resource specified in the request was not found. First, we need to create an Auth0 account. Introducing IAM and Lambda authorizers for Amazon API Gateway HTTP APIs Already on GitHub? feature_names - Xgboost - API Gateway will pass the value of the field to your Lambda authorizer. PDF Michigan Charter Schools - Questions and Answers Go to the business rules editor and create a new rule. Specify REQUEST for a Lambda function using incoming request parameters. The requested operation would cause a conflict with the current state of a service resource associated with the request. 09:07 AM How to make AWS Cognito User Data available to Lambda via API Gateway, without an Authorizer? By default, a Lambda authorizer must return an IAM policy. Represents the configuration of a JWT authorizer. . For example, if an Auth header and a Name query string caching is disabled. Application names must be unique? - social.technet.microsoft.com
Stellate Ganglion Block Did Not Work, Soap Client Attachment Example In Java, Eurojust Applicant Guidelines, Neutron Shielding Concrete, Taguchi Quality Loss Function Example, Application For Extension Of Residence Permit Germany, What Do You Call A Walkway Between Two Buildings, Tagliatelle Ricette: Sughi, Guy's Ranch Kitchen Small Plates, Big Flavor, Renaissance Festival Az Dates, Convert Signed Int To Unsigned Int Java,